## Tuning Cache Invalidation

The Thornquist catalog cache invalidates entries on product updates via a fanout queue. Plugin authors should not invalidate entries directly; instead, emit an update event and let the fanout handle propagation. Aggressive TTLs increase origin load, while long TTLs risk stale pricing. The defaults balance both and can be overridden per plugin. The relevant tuning constants are defined as follows.

tuning constants:
RATE_LIMITS = {
    "zorael": 10,
    "oliix": 1,
    "holix": 2,
    "quenix": 10,
}

This page summarizes the overrun for sales leads. Warranty spend on the Orveta pump series ran 18% over budget this quarter, traced to seal degradation in humid installations, concentrated in the Calloway coastal territory. Engineering has approved an upgraded gasket, shipping with all new units next month. Do not offer extended warranties on legacy stock until the fix is confirmed. Customer messaging guidance is linked on the parent page. The confidential note on related business plans appears directly below.

management briefing: Only 33 of the 205 pilot accounts renewed Kasath, so a churn review is set for October 17. Weniusek Logistics is in early talks to buy Holethax Freight for about $345.6 million.

## Changelog — Garagepulse occupancy feed

v3.2.0
- Switched polling to the Northgate sensor gateway; legacy Bayside endpoint removed.
- Occupancy counts now clamp at bay capacity instead of going negative after sensor resets.
- Added 5-minute staleness marker to the feed payload.
- Breaking: `free_spots` renamed to `available`.

Consumers must migrate before v3.3.0. Do not re-enable the Bayside fallback; the hardware is decommissioned. Questions about migration or the clamping logic go to the current feed owner:

signatory, yahog-badug: Quenix Ulaael